Risks of working with MEWPs
First of all, what are the risks of working with MEWPs? Anyone using them can be in danger of:
- Becoming trapped between part of the basket and a fixed structure
- Being thrown from the basket if the machine overturns
- Falling from the basket
- Colliding with pedestrians, overhead cables or nearby vehicles
Completing an IPAF course can help you to correctly identify risks and take the right action to stop an incident from occurring, making using a MEWP much less dangerous.

Benefits of an eLearning theory course
More and more people are choosing to complete the theory part of their operator training remotely via IPAF’s dedicated eLearning theory platform, and it’s easy to see why. You can take your theory training when and where it suits you with 24/7 access. Remote theory learning also dramatically reduces the amount of time someone would need to take away from their work to complete their training, if at all! Just attend our dedicated training centres to complete the practical part of the training, taking the pressure off you. This makes it a really popular option for company owners who want to ensure that their team members have the skills they need but can’t afford any disruption to their operations.
Benefits of a classroom theory course?
A tried and tested approach to theory learning, you can draw from the years of experience our instructors have in the field. Sitting a classroom theory course means that you benefit from our instructors using real-life scenarios to help you to understand the content and keep you engaged. Got a question? Just ask the instructor, who will be only too happy to answer it for you. This is an effective method of theory delivery for those who thrive on interaction with others in the classroom and with the instructors. Once successfully completed, the theory is fresh in your mind as you move onto the practical part of the training.
